An EL/PL Fee Earner is a legal professional, who may be a qualified solicitor, legal executive, or a non-qualified fee-earning specialist, dedicated to handling Employer's Liability (EL) and Public Liability (PL) claims. These roles are central to the functioning of personal injury departments, providing crucial legal support to individuals who have sustained injuries, whether in the workplace or in a public place. For those seeking a career that combines legal expertise with client advocacy, EL/PL Fee Earner jobs offer a challenging and fulfilling opportunity. The core of this profession involves managing a diverse caseload of EL/PL claims from the initial client instruction all the way through to their final resolution. This end-to-end process is the typical responsibility of professionals in these jobs. Day-to-day tasks are varied and demanding. They include taking detailed witness statements from clients, conducting thorough investigations to establish liability, and collating essential evidence such as medical reports and financial loss documentation. A significant part of the role involves providing clear, pragmatic, and high-quality legal advice to clients, ensuring they understand the complexities of their case and the legal options available to them. Furthermore, EL/PL Fee Earners are responsible for drafting and issuing court proceedings, negotiating settlements with opposing parties or insurers, and ensuring clients receive the full compensation they are entitled to. The nature of these claims means that professionals in EL/PL Fee Earner jobs typically handle cases on both a "fast-track" (lower value) and "multi-track" (higher value and complexity) basis, requiring an adaptable and meticulous approach. The work can involve pre-litigation stages, aiming to settle a claim without court action, as well as post-litigation conduct, which involves actively managing a case through the court system. To excel in EL/PL Fee Earner jobs, certain skills and experience are fundamental. A solid, demonstrable background in handling both Employer's Liability and Public Liability claims is paramount. This includes a comprehensive understanding of the relevant legal principles, procedural rules, and the practices of opposing insurers. Strong communication and interpersonal skills are essential for building trust with clients and for effective negotiation. Excellent organizational abilities are required to manage a busy and often demanding caseload efficiently. A meticulous eye for detail is crucial when analyzing evidence and drafting legal documents. Finally, the ability to work proactively, both independently and as part of a team, in a fast-paced legal environment is a key trait for success.
